Guru Randhawa gets injured while performing a stunt on the sets: 'Bahut mushkil kaam...'

Punjabi singer-actor Guru Randhawa has taken to his social media handle to share an update that shocked all. The singer who is making a swift shift into acting recently performed his first stunt and ended up hurting himself. He was rushed to the hospital following the on-set accident from the shoot of ‘Shaunki Sardar’ and he shared an update from there.
Sharing a picture of himself in a hospital bed, wearing a cervical collar, he wrote – “My first stunt, my first injury, but my spirit remains unbroken. A memory from the sets of Shaunki Sardar movie. Bahut mushkil kamm aa action waala but will work hard for my audience.”

Industry friends also reacted to the news. Mrunal Thakur too was shocked to see the post, so she commented, “Whatttt,” while Anupam Kher offered encouragement, stating, “You are the bestest. Got will soon.” Mika Singh also commented, “Get well soon.”
‘Shaunki Sardar’ stars Guru Randhawa with Nimrat Ahluwalia. Slated to be released next year the movie is touted to be a touching story of love, loyalty, and cultural pride.
